Plea for part-time post office

The Federation of Small Businesses has called for the creation of 'part time' Post Offices to ease the impact on small businesses of the planned closure of 2,500 Offices over the next eighteen months.

Federation regional chairman and Sheffield businessman Tony Cherry said: “We have to be realistic about the future of post offices, but what is important now is to ensure the closures are handled carefully to minimise the impact on small businesses.

“Our members tell us that a good way to alleviate the potentially devastating impact of the closures would be to have part time post offices that are open on certain days during the week.”
